August 25, 2025Hyatt has announced the launch of 'Hyatt Select,' a new upper-midscale, select-service brand designed for short-term travelers. The brand will offer complimentary breakfast, a 24-hour market, and efficient guestrooms with workspaces and high-speed internet. Positioned within Hyatt's Essentials portfolio, 'Hyatt Select' aims to provide cost-efficient and flexible options for developers, accommodating both new constructions and conversions of existing properties.
